Message type: E = Error
Message class: LRM - Customizing
Message number: 021
Message text: Object with business key "&1" cannot be changed

- Object with business key "&1" cannot be changed ?The SAP error message LRM021, which states "Object with business key '&1' cannot be changed," typically occurs in the context of SAP Master Data Governance (MDG) or when working with business objects that have a defined business key. This error indicates that the system has detected an attempt to modify an object that is not allowed to be changed due to its current status or configuration.
Causes:
- Object Status: The object you are trying to change may be in a status that does not allow modifications. For example, it could be in a "locked" state or marked as "approved."
- Business Key Constraints: The business key of the object may be defined in such a way that it restricts changes to certain fields or attributes.
-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to make changes to the object.
- Data Consistency Rules: There may be data consistency rules in place that prevent changes to certain objects once they have been created or approved.
Solutions:
- Check Object Status: Verify the status of the object you are trying to change. If it is locked or approved, you may need to unlock it or revert its status before making changes.
- Review Business Key Configuration: Look into the configuration of the business key to understand what fields are allowed to be changed and under what conditions.
- User Authorizations: Ensure that the user attempting to make the change has the necessary authorizations. You may need to consult with your SAP security team to verify this.
- Consult Documentation: Review the relevant SAP documentation or help files for specific guidelines on modifying the object in question.
- Use Change Request: If applicable, consider using a change request process to modify the object. This is often required in environments where strict governance is enforced.
- Contact Support: If the issue persists and you cannot identify the cause, consider reaching out to SAP support for further assistance.
